General training courses

Whether you’re in medicines, medical devices or cosmetics, general training courses will demystify the regulatory environment you must operate within and focus on the specific issues that affect you.

General course topics include:

  • What therapeutic goods are;
  • How to differentiate between medicines, medical devices and cosmetics;
  • Medicines regulation and labelling;
  • Medical devices regulation
  • OTC medicines
  • Complementary medicines
  • Medicines classification (scheduling)
  • Therapeutic goods advertising regulations;
  • Sponsor responsibilities
  • Cosmetics (AICIS) regulation
